Chig Okonkwo is Tough to Trust

Friday, October 3, 9:30 PM

Tennessee Titans tight end Chig Okonkwo posted a dud during last week's loss to the Houston Texans. He hauled in one of his three targets for four yards in the blowout defeat. This was a frustrating performance after Okonkwo hauled in five receptions for 66 yards in Week 3. The 26-year-old is still building chemistry with quarterback Cam Ward early in the season. This whole offensive unit has been struggling early in the season. The hope is that Okonkwo bounces back during the upcoming Week 5 matchup against the Arizona Cardinals. He shouldn't be viewed as anything more than a TE2.

Xavier Legette has Shaky Value

Friday, October 3, 6:34 PM

Carolina Panthers wide receiver Xavier Legette (hamstring) is back in action for the Week 5 matchup against the Miami Dolphins. Legette will return this weekend after a two-game absence due to a hamstring injury. The targets have been there for Legette, but the 24-year-old has been unable to make an impact. Through two games, Legette has hauled in four of his 15 targets for eight yards this season. The Panthers offense isn't having much success right now. Legette clearly needs to build more chemistry with quarterback Bryce Young. Legette is worth a stash in certain formats, but isn't worth a start for Week 5.
